Will window clings stick to cars?

A clear window cling sticker is a high-quality printed material that doesn’t use adhesive to stay adhered to the glass. Instead, window clings use static electricity. They are also referred to as static cling decals, which are great for all types of windows, including automobile, truck, and car decals.

Are static clings reusable?

Great for branding, advertising and decoration, static clings work great for temporary use and are the perfect choice for seasonal decoration as they can be reused.

What do static cling stickers stick to?

Our stock static cling vinyl works best on glossy, smooth surfaces such as glass and metal. Static cling vinyl sheets will not stick to paper, walls, or wood, or anything even slightly rough.

How do you keep window clings from falling off?

Spray the glass you’re going to put window clings on with the diluted vinegar. Wipe the area dry with a clean, lint-free cloth. This will remove any dust, dirt, grime and window cleaner residue so the window clings will stick again.

How do you remove a magnetic decal from a car?

Using an adhesive solvent is one of the ways you can remove a stuck-on car magnet. By heating the magnet up using a hairdryer, or even waiting until the hot sun warms it up, you can weaken the bond between the magnet and the car body. Follow this up with some adhesive solvent to weaken the bond even further.

What is the difference between a cling and a decal?

The major advantage of decals is the adhesive material which makes for a stronger and more lasting sign than a static cling. The other major difference between a cling and a decal is what was alluded to above – clings are repositionable while decals are, for the most part, not.
